For the second straight game, Pacifica will face off against Dos Pueblos. The Tritons will be playing at home against the Chargers at 3:30 p.m. on Friday. Both teams are headed into the matchup with plenty of momentum (Pacifica has won three straight at home, while Dos Pueblos won four straight on the road), something that'll have to change.
Pacifica lost a heartbreaker the last time they played Dos Pueblos, but it's fair to say they got their revenge given the result of Tuesday's contest. The Tritons blew past the Chargers 10-2 on Tuesday. That's two games straight that the Tritons have won by exactly eight runs.
Riley Ortega was incredible, going 2-for-5 with one home run, two runs, and two RBI. That's the most RBI he has posted since back in April of 2025. Byron Cibrian was another key player, going 3-for-5 with two runs and one stolen base.
Pacifica was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.375. They are a perfect 3-0 when they post a batting average of .375 or better.
Pacifica now has a winning record of 6-5. As for Dos Pueblos, they moved to 11-2 with that loss, which also ended their nine-game winning streak.
